By the way, I know this can be modded, but can we get the various DLC infantry models added to their artillery counterparts? Artillery just uses the regular infantry dude for the graphical culture instead of the DLC one, and since late game armies are often extremely artillery-heavy, the relevant unit models are often covered up by generic guys and cannons.

Does anyone know the color combinations for the designs shown here (the RGB number sets for colors 1,2,3 for each of the six nations shown, used in the country_colors folder)? For some reason, the Aztec units appear bright emerald green when I use them (this looks okay for the level 1, but not as good for the later ones as I have tested), and I wanted to have the colors match these pictures for a mod that I am making.
It's a bug, I suffer from it too. I modded the packs around a bit and the nations with a pre-set Revolutionary flag will have the color definitions of the Rev.flag the color of their units. The Aztecs, who's rev.flag is Green, White and Red will have units colored in green and white. Papal States black and white, Mecklenburg Blue and yellow. No clue how to fix it.
